Publisher's Synopsis

Shaking the Dust of Ages presents a rare portrait of the gypsies of the Central Asian Steppe region - an elusive people in a land long hidden from Western observation.

About the Publisher

Aperture

Aperture, a not-for-profit foundation, connects the photo community and its audiences with the most inspiring work, the sharpest ideas, and with each other-in print, in person, and online. Created in 1952 by photographers and writers as "common ground for the advancement of photography," Aperture today is a multi-platform publisher and center for the photo community. From our base in New York, we produce, publish, and present a program of photography projects, locally and internationally.
